The Birth of a Newspaper and the Changing Landscape

Alright, so imagine Galveston back in the day. It was a bustling port city, a hub of commerce, and a gateway to the West. The arrival of The Daily News in 1842 was like a signal flare, announcing a new era. Before this, information in Texas was often slow, unreliable, and spread through word of mouth or infrequent publications. These publications were few and far between, their distribution was limited, and their content was often delayed. The Daily News changed all that. It offered a daily source of news, both local and international, delivered with a speed and consistency that was previously unheard of. This was a big deal because it meant that Texans could stay informed about the latest developments, from political happenings to economic trends. This real-time information was vital for making informed decisions, whether in business, politics, or everyday life.
